UmAlQuraCalendar::GetDaysInMonth Method (Int32, Int32, Int32)
Visual Studio 2010
Calculates the number of days in the specified month of the specified year and era.
Assembly: mscorlib (in mscorlib.dll)
Parameters
- year
- Type: System::Int32
A year.
- month
- Type: System::Int32
An integer from 1 through 12 that represents a month.
- era
- Type: System::Int32
An era. Specify UmAlQuraCalendar.Eras[UmAlQuraCalendar.CurrentEra] or UmAlQuraEra.
Return Value
Type: System::Int32The number of days in the specified month in the specified year and era. The return value is 29 in a common year and 30 in a leap year.
| Exception | Condition |
|---|---|
| ArgumentOutOfRangeException | year, month, or era is outside the range supported by the UmAlQuraCalendar class. |
